The French data protection authority (CNIL) has significantly increased its enforcement activity, issuing multiple fines across various industries. This enforcement wave signals a maturing regulatory environment where violations carry real financial consequences.

Recent Enforcement Highlights

CNIL has targeted organizations across sectors for violations ranging from inadequate consent collection to improper data transfers and insufficient security measures. The authority has been particularly active on cookie-related violations, data transfer compliance, and failure to honor data subject rights.

Why CNIL Is a Bellwether

CNIL is widely regarded as one of the most technically sophisticated and influential data protection authorities in Europe. Its enforcement decisions often set precedents that other EU authorities follow. When CNIL takes a position on a compliance issue, organizations across Europe should take note.

Implications for Organizations

The increase in enforcement actions indicates that the grace period for GDPR non-compliance is decisively over. Organizations operating in France or processing data of French residents should conduct thorough compliance audits, ensure their cookie implementations meet current standards, and verify that their data transfer mechanisms satisfy post-Schrems II requirements.
